Naeli and the Secret Song
Résumé
Naeli loves her life in Hyderabad, India, yet she yearns to find her English father, who left when she was little. When a mysterious ticket arrives from England, Naeli abandons her familiar world to track him down. Armed only with her father's name and cherished violin, she embarks on a bold adventure through Victorian London and beyond. . .
